WebMar 14, 2024 · Pour 3-4 tablespoons (15 ml per tablespoon) of 3% hydrogen peroxide into half a cup (118.5 ml) of water and stir well. Then, dip your nails into the solution and soak them for about 15 minutes. Use a toothbrush to scrub any remaining stains off of your nails and then rinse off your nails with water. WebApr 7, 2024 · 2. Put the baking soda paste on the stains for 2-3 minutes. Apply a thin layer of the baking soda paste onto the stained area. Let it set and dry onto the stain for 2-3 minutes so it can lift the stain from your skin. Avoid putting the mixture near your eyes since it could damage your vision. WebFeb 12, 2012 · The reason that I ask is this: People with hypothyroidism that eat many foods containing beta-carotene can develop orangish yellow stains on the hands. This is because hypothyroidism slows the breakdown of beta-carotene.
